DigiCal vs Spike: The Verdict

⚡ Summary:

DigiCal: DigiCal is a free and open source calendar and scheduling app for Windows. It has a simple interface for creating and managing events, reminders, and to-do lists. Useful for personal and small business scheduling.

Spike: Spike is a email management and collaboration tool aimed at improving team productivity. It brings emails, chat, tasks, notes, and docs together in one central hub to help teams communicate better and get work done faster.

Key Features Comparison

DigiCal
DigiCal Features
  • Simple and intuitive interface
  • Create and manage events, reminders, and to-do lists
  • Supports multiple calendars
  • Customizable event notifications
  • Sync with various calendar services (Google Calendar, Microsoft Exchange, etc.)
  • Integrated with Windows 10 Calendar app

Pros & Cons Analysis

DigiCal
DigiCal

Pros

  • Free and open-source
  • Lightweight and fast
  • Offers basic calendar and scheduling features
  • Integrates well with Windows 10

Cons

  • Limited customization options
  • No mobile app available
  • Lacks advanced features compared to paid calendar apps
